I'm currently using an i3-10100F along with 16GB of RAM and an RTX 3050 (8GB) for gaming, mostly at 1080p. I'm considering an upgrade to the i5-10400F and I'm curious if this would be a wise choice. Specifically, I'm looking for improvements in FPS stability and whether the additional cores would help reduce stuttering during gameplay.
3 Answers
Upgrading to the i5-10400F should definitely help with your performance at 1080p since the CPU plays a significant role in gaming. Just keep in mind that it might not drastically boost your FPS, but it should help with stability.
Check if your GPU is running at its max capacity. If your CPU is holding you back, then upgrading will likely make a difference in your gaming experience.
